WebEtizolam (marketed under the brand name Etilaam, Etizest, Etidev, Etizola, Sedekopan, Pasaden or Depas) is a benzodiazepine analog. [1] The etizolam molecule differs from a benzodiazepine in that the benzene ring has been replaced by a thiophene ring, making the drug a thienodiazepine. WebApr 29, 2024 · Etizolam has a high oral bioavailability (approximately 93%), meaning that oral ingestion allows most of the drug to reach the systemic circulation. Thus, the most …
WebDec 20, 2024 · Etizolam is well-absorbed from the gastrointestinal tract with a bioavailability of 93%. Etizolam has an elimination half-life of 7-15 hours.
